- Bilt Palladium Card wins 3 of 4 comparison categories in CardCurator's quick verdict model.
- Top earn rate: Bilt Palladium Card reaches 6x;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card reaches 2x.
- Annual fee: Bilt Palladium Card is $495/yr;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card is $99/yr.
- Current public bonus values are approximately $680 and $1003.
Common Questions: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card vs Bilt Palladium Card
Is the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card or Bilt Palladium Card better for dining?
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card earns 2x on dining; Bilt Palladium Card earns 6x on dining. Bilt Palladium Card wins for dining.
Which has the higher signup bonus in 2026?
Avianca Lifemiles American Express Card currently offers 40,000 pts signup bonus (spend $3,000 in 3 months). Bilt Palladium Card offers 50,000 pts signup bonus (spend $4,000 in 3 months). Bilt Palladium Card has the larger bonus.
Which card is better for international travel?
Both cards charge no foreign transaction fees, making either a solid choice for international travel.
